About the Project:

The ISO project funded by the World Bank aims to improve access to livelihoods, health, nutrition, education, and psychosocial services for vulnerable Host and Rohingya communities in Chattogram, with a strong focus on preventing and responding to gender-based violence. Its livelihoods component, implemented by the Department of Social Services (DSS) under the Ministry of Social Welfare, will enhance the long-standing Rural Social Services (RSS) program and target 100,000 host community members. While RSS has historically reduced poverty through microcredit and savings support, its skills training services remain limited. To address this, DSS seeks a specialized firm to conduct market and training needs assessments, develop relevant technical, business, financial literacy, and life skills curricula, and deliver training, under the supervision of the ISO Project Management Unit.

About the Role:

Domain Knowledge Expert will provide sector-specific expertise to design contextual training modules aligned with the RSS program's operational modalities and DSS protocols. The role includes preparing curricula, case studies, and visual or interactive materials tailored for low-literacy, vulnerable populations, and conducting field validation of training content in collaboration with Training Experts and Case Managers to ensure quality and relevance.
